Turbocharger - Remove

Note: The turbocharger will be removed from right side of the engine only.
- Remove two nuts (1) on the turbocharger supply line.
- Remove bolt (3) from the clip that fastens the turbocharger supply line in position. Remove turbocharger supply line (2).
Show/hide table
Illustration 2 g00768734 - Remove two bolts (5) that fasten elbow (4) to the turbocharger. Remove tube (6).
Show/hide table
Illustration 3 g00768735 - Remove nut (7) from the fitting on the turbocharger.
Show/hide table
Illustration 4 g00768736 - Remove the nuts on each end of tube (8) and tube (9). Remove tube (8) and tube (9).
- Remove four bolts (10) from the flange on the turbocharger compressor housing.
Show/hide table
Illustration 5 g00768738 - Remove four bolts (11) that fasten elbow (12) to the turbocharger compressor housing.
Show/hide table
Illustration 6 g00772296 - Remove bolts (13) that fasten the turbocharger turbine housing to the exhaust elbows.
Show/hide table
Illustration 7 g00768739 - Attach a suitable lifting device on turbocharger (15). Remove four bolts (14). Remove the turbocharger (15). The turbocharger must be lowered in order to remove the turbocharger from the engine. The turbocharger weighs approximately
82 kg (180 lb) .Show/hide tableIllustration 8 g00768854 - Remove seal (16) from the exhaust bellows.
- Remove seal (17) from the exhaust elbow.
Show/hide table
Illustration 9 g00768855 - Remove O-ring seal (18) from the elbow for the aftercooler.
- Remove O-ring seal (19) from the elbow for the turbocharger compressor housing.
